Yes they are. The correct name is Sablepoot. They are a founding breed of the Duccle and when they are crossed you will end up with both bearded and non bearded birds. The problem is that beards will be small. Back shapes will be wrong. Duccles will have large wattles ect. I have a pair in Alaska and I am trying to figure out what to do with them!
 
Mine are millie from Duccle parents. They came with my Duccle chicks. Nice proper carriage for Sablepoot. Nice color, so far at 4 months. Nice boots but featherless middle toe. Some of their siblings have nice toes, so I am hoping for that to pop up in chicks. They are not as friendly as the Duccles.
